What happened to prices between 1956 and 2017

Between 1956 and 2017, the Consumer Price Index went from 27.2 to 245.12. Cumulatively, prices increased 801.2%, which works out to an average of 3.67% per year. Put differently, a dollar in 1956 bought what $0.11 buys in 2017.

Inflation by spending category, 1956–2017

The headline number is an average. Individual categories moved very differently over this period. Here is what $100 of 1956 spending costs in 2017, by category:

Category Avg. yearly inflation $100 in 1956 →
All items (CPI-U) 3.67% $901
Medical care 5.43% $2,515
Food 3.65% $893
Transportation 3.40% $769
Apparel 1.75% $287

Not shown because the BLS began these indexes after 1956: core (all items less food & energy) (1957–), energy (1957–), housing (1967–), recreation (1993–), education & communication (1993–).
